Timethea Pullen

Offender Employment Retention Specialist at National Institute of Corrections

Timethea Pullen has been with the Federal Bureau of Prisons since September 2002, holding various titles such as National Policy and Program Coordinator, Warden, Associate Warden, and Administrator of a secure female facility. Timethea also worked as a Correctional Officer and Unit Manager. Pullen is currently an Offender Employment Retention Specialist with the National Institute of Corrections. Timethea holds a BS in Sociology/Criminology-Business Management from the University of Southern Colorado.
